Apple has a controversial coverage in its App Retailer, one which’s drawn the ire of Elon Musk prior to now. If you wish to cost individuals to unlock a function in your app, it’s essential to use Apple’s “In-App Buy” system. That routes the transaction by means of Apple’s fee community, and the $3-trillion tech big takes a 30% minimize of the proceeds. Musk famously described the charge as a “30% tax on the Web.” At one in all his firms, although, he’s not paying it. Tesla is dodging Apple’s In-App Buy guidelines with one in all its options, “View Stay Digital camera.” Inexplicably, Apple appears to be permitting Tesla to get away with it.

Tesla gives drivers a tier of premium options referred to as “Connectivity Packages” that prices $9.99 a month. The package deal unlocks a lot of features and perks together with a satellite tv for pc view map within the automotive’s console, an online browser on your automotive’s dashboard, and several other others. Usually, this function falls below an exception to Apple’s coverage. Apple solely makes builders use the In-App Buy system for options that customers “eat” inside an app on the iPhone itself, however the firm doesn’t cost for options used on different {hardware}. For instance, you employ Tesla’s internet browser in your automotive, so the corporate can use any fee system it desires to unlock the function. However the View Stay Digital camera connectivity function solely works along with the Tesla app. Per Apple’s insurance policies, Tesla would wish to supply the iPhone’s In-App Buy instrument for funds. In actuality, although, you’ll be able to solely pay with a bank card, per Gizmodo’s assessments.

Which means Tesla is dodging Apple’s App Retailer tax, skipping out on what probably provides as much as hundreds of thousands of {dollars} that Apple might be accumulating as years go by. For some cause, Apple appears superb with this. Neither Apple nor Tesla responded to requests for remark.

View Stay Digital camera works because the title implies. Drivers who pay for the Connectivity Packages can use the function to observe a dwell feed on the Tesla app streamed from their automotive’s built-in cameras. The identical function permits you to communicate into the Tesla app and remotely broadcast your voice from the automotive’s loudspeaker.

Apple’s App Retailer tips for the In-App Buy system particularly tackle this sort of situation. Apple’s “{Hardware}-Particular Content material” coverage says, “App options that work together with an authorized bodily product (corresponding to a toy) on an optionally available foundation could unlock performance with out utilizing in-app buy, supplied that an in-app buy choice is on the market as nicely.”

However once more, the Tesla app doesn’t supply In-App Buy as a fee choice. It’s also possible to use a bank card linked to Apple Pay for Tesla’s Connectivity options, however that’s nonetheless totally different from the In-App Buy system. Apple doesn’t cost the 30% charge for Apple Pay.

Apple runs apps by means of a rigorous and unforgiving evaluate course of each time builders challenge an replace. Only in the near past, Apple kicked a cryptocurrency-focused social community referred to as Damus out of the App Retailer as a result of it let customers ship one another “suggestions” utilizing Bitcoin. In Tesla’s case, nonetheless, Apple appears to be letting the corporate break the principles.

The rules for {Hardware}-Particular Content material are extra lenient than Apple’s fee insurance policies for different kinds of app options. Usually, apps are forbidden from accumulating funds every other means than the iPhone’s In-App Buy system. In actual fact, Apple’s coverage says apps can’t even point out that customers can use one other type of fee for those who undergo an online browser as an alternative of paying by means of the app, a problem on the heart of an ongoing authorized battle.

This causes issues for shoppers. For instance, it’s not possible to enroll in a brand new subscription on Netflix or Spotify utilizing iPhone apps as a result of the businesses don’t need to cost prospects an additional 30% to cowl the Apple tax. The Netflix and Spotify web sites clarify that it’s essential to join with an online browser, however the apps aren’t allowed to provide out recommendation to confused customers. The Kindle and Audible apps are in comparable conditions.

Apple is in the midst of a years-long lawsuit with Epic Video games, maker of Fortnite, over this very drawback. Apple banned Fortnite from the App Retailer as a result of it supplied a hyperlink that allow customers pay for in-game “V Bucks” by means of an online browser, the place they have been 30% cheaper than they price within the app. A federal courtroom dominated that Apple is allowed to take the 30% minimize, however can’t block builders from pointing customers to various fee choices. Apple appealed the ruling to the Supreme Court docket in early July. In Europe, the Digital Markets Act will quickly drive Apple to let different app shops onto the iPhone subsequent yr, however there’s no motion in that course within the US thus far.

Elon Musk has made loud complaints about Apple’s fee coverage. He introduced up the problem in a tirade towards the fruit stand final yr. Musk tweeted to his hundreds of thousands of followers, “Do you know Apple places a secret 30% tax on all the things you purchase by means of their App Retailer?” In one other tweet that he later deleted, Musk stated he can be “Going to battle” with the iPhone king slightly than paying the charge.

However after a multi-day tantrum, Musk’s battle by no means got here. Apple CEO Tim Prepare dinner invited Musk to a gathering on the firm’s places of work on November thirtieth, 2022. No matter they mentioned, it turned Musk from a risk to a lapdog. Not solely did he cease criticizing Apple, Musk began praising the corporate. Musk tweeted a video of a lake at Apple’s campus, thanking Prepare dinner “for taking me round Apple’s lovely HQ.” Gizmodo requested Apple and Tesla if the 2 CEOs mentioned enforcement of the In-App Purchases coverage at Tesla or any of Musk’s different firms. Apple and Tesla didn’t reply.
